Output 59bbc7900f0a135088c043e7196bcf77b84507edfcb71287dfa31c74188d6d36:0

value
22458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3897cb92ca94fb4c1a1bcf0928494e2e50f5dc50 OP_EQUAL
address
36rFcCgdJaucqwrqy2KzujhisTCDPgY1Cv
transaction
59bbc7900f0a135088c043e7196bcf77b84507edfcb71287dfa31c74188d6d36